Common Causes of Data Loss Due to Viruses

Understanding the common causes of data loss due to viruses is vital for us as we navigate the digital world. One prevalent cause is the inadvertent downloading of malicious software disguised as legitimate applications or files. This often occurs when we click on links in unsolicited emails or visit compromised websites. Once installed, these viruses can corrupt files, steal sensitive information, or even render entire systems inoperable. Recognizing these risks helps us remain vigilant and cautious in our online activities.

Another significant cause of data loss stems from outdated software and operating systems. When we neglect to update our antivirus programs or fail to install critical system updates, we leave ourselves vulnerable to new threats. Cybercriminals are constantly developing more sophisticated viruses that exploit weaknesses in outdated software. By keeping our systems up to date and employing reliable antivirus solutions, we can significantly reduce the risk of data loss due to viruses.

Steps to Take After Discovering a Virus Infection

data recovery

Upon discovering a virus infection, it is crucial for us to act quickly and methodically to mitigate damage. The first step we should take is to disconnect the infected device from the internet. This action prevents the virus from spreading to other devices on our network and stops any potential data exfiltration. By isolating the infected device, we create a controlled environment where we can assess the situation without further complications.

Next, we should initiate a full system scan using our antivirus software. This scan will help identify the type of virus present and any infected files that need attention. Depending on the severity of the infection, we may need to quarantine or delete infected files. It’s essential for us to remain calm during this process and follow the recommendations provided by our antivirus program. If we encounter difficulties or if the infection appears particularly severe, seeking professional assistance may be necessary.

The Role of Backup Systems in Virus Data Recovery

Backup systems play an indispensable role in our overall virus data recovery strategy. By regularly backing up our data, we create a safety net that allows us to restore lost files quickly and efficiently in the event of a virus infection. There are various backup solutions available, including cloud storage services and external hard drives, each offering unique advantages. We should choose a backup method that aligns with our needs and ensures that our data is secure.

Moreover, it’s essential for us to establish a routine for backing up our data. Whether it’s daily, weekly, or monthly, consistency is key in ensuring that we have access to the most recent versions of our files. In addition to regular backups, we should also test our backup systems periodically to confirm that they are functioning correctly and that we can retrieve our data when needed. By prioritizing backup systems in our virus data recovery plan, we enhance our resilience against potential data loss.

Identifying Signs of Data Corruption from Virus Infections

Recognizing the signs of data corruption resulting from virus infections is crucial for us as we strive to protect our digital assets. One common indicator is unusual behavior from our devices, such as slow performance or frequent crashes. If we notice that applications are taking longer than usual to open or that files are becoming inaccessible, these could be warning signs of an underlying issue related to a virus infection.

Another telltale sign is the presence of unfamiliar files or programs on our devices. If we discover applications that we did not install or files with strange extensions appearing unexpectedly, it may indicate that a virus has compromised our system. Being vigilant about these signs allows us to take prompt action and address potential threats before they escalate into more significant problems.

How to Safely Recover Data from Infected Devices

Recovering data from infected devices requires a careful approach to ensure that we do not exacerbate the situation. The first step is to create a backup of any unaffected files before attempting any recovery actions. This precautionary measure protects our important data from being lost during the recovery process.

Once we have secured unaffected files, we can proceed with using antivirus software to scan and remove the virus from our system. After successfully eliminating the threat, we can then utilize specialized recovery tools to restore any corrupted or deleted files. It’s essential for us to follow instructions carefully during this process and avoid making hasty decisions that could lead to further complications.
